Medical Waste US EPA The MWTA was a two-year federal program in which EPA was required to promulgate regulations on management of medical waste. The Agency did so on March 24, 1989. The regulations for this two year program went into effect on June 24, 1989 in four states - New York, New Jersey, Connecticut, and Rhode Island and Puerto Rico. The largest Medical Waste Incineration Plant in Japan. Location: Tokyo, Japan. Completion: 2007. Waste type: Medical waste. Capacity: 100 tons / 24 hours. Awarded by the Japan Institute of Energy in 2017 for its Waste-to-Energy technologies. 2.3 Medical Waste Incineration 7/93 (Reformatted 1/95) Solid Waste Disposal 2.3-1 2.3 Medical Waste Incineration Medical waste incineration involves the burning of wastes produced by hospitals, veterinary facilities, and medical research facilities. These wastes include both infectious ("red bag") medical wastes as well as non-infectious, general housekeeping wastes. Healthcare waste Pacific Environment Healthcare waste - also called hospital, clinical or medical waste - is the range of waste generated by hospitals and health clinics. While it is similar to domestic waste, it also contains a proportion of hazardous waste, which requires specific treatment. Healthcare waste is hazardous because it has the potential to be infectious to humans, or cause injury and may contaminate the environment ...

SteriMed - ashsacentral.com.au The SYSTEM70 is a fully automated medical waste processor that simultaneously shreds and disinfects clinical and medical waste; reducing its volume by up to 90 percent, and rendering it non-infectious by using an EPA-registered disinfectant. The SYSTEM70 can process medical waste, including sharps, clinical waste bags, dialysis filters, surgical waste, suction canisters, surgical tubing ...
